Alien UFO Bowl
After breaking a screw in another blank, I dug thru the junk pile and found this piece of ugly, junky, cracked Camphor. It said it was a challenge piece and to make a ufo bowl.
Now me being a boofhead turner, couldn't resist the challenge of turning something completely out of balance . . . My sense of fun is seriously warped!
285x70. Spray poly. There was no way I was applying a finish on the lathe, I like my fingers attached!
Alien 01.jpgAlien 02.jpgAlien 03.jpgAlien 04.jpgAlien 05.jpg
I like the compression figure, a branch grew from the trunk.Pat
